Onboarding: Dedupe Pipeline — Corvalux Records. The nightly deduplication job merges customer records using fuzzy matching on name and region fields; the release manager must confirm the match-threshold config is frozen before each cut. Merge decisions are logged for audit replay. To enable the audit log writer, append this line to the env file.

secret setting of yagug-hahog: COURIER_KEY13=44c9b50f678cd

# InkLedger Environments

InkLedger, our PDF invoice renderer, runs in three environments: dev, staging, and production. Each environment has its own font cache, template bucket, and render queue. New team members should verify staging parity before promoting any template change. Please read each setting carefully before editing anything. The staging environment currently uses the following configuration values.

deployment values, yadup-tajof:
oliath:
  log_level: debug
  metrics_host: metrics.oliath.zemvarlabs.internal
  pool_size: 4

## Artifact Signing — SDK Parity Notes (Weekly Sync)

Kestrel SDK for Android reached parity with the Swift client this sprint: offline queueing, batched telemetry, and retry semantics now match. Both SDKs ship as signed artifacts from the same pipeline. Remaining gap: background sync throttling, targeted next sprint. Verify both release bundles before tagging. Both artifacts validate against the shared signing key below.

signing key of kawig-fafog = bky19_6Fypv1qws7J8qJtaYjX